How Common Is The Last Name Fiveash?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 233,413th most commonly held last name at a global level. It is borne by approximately 1 in 4,217,330 people. The last name Fiveash occ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 74 percent of Fiveash reside; 74 percent reside in North America and 74 percent reside in Anglo-North America.

This surname is most common in The United States, where it is held by 1,266 people, or 1 in 286,302. In The United States it is mostly concentrated in: Georgia, where 33 percent are found, Texas, where 15 percent are found and Mississippi, where 11 percent are found. Barring The United States this surname occurs in 9 countries. It is also common in England, where 15 percent are found and Australia, where 7 percent are found.

Fiveash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of Fiveash has changed over time. In The United States the number of people bearing the Fiveash surname grew 1,507 percent between 1880 and 2014; in England it grew 297 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in Wales it grew 575 percent between 1881 and 2014.
